In a sweeping move following the deadly Pahalgam terror attack that claimed 26 lives, India has imposed a total ban on all imports and transit of goods from Pakistan, citing national security concerns. The Ministry of Commerce and Industry issued a gazette notification on Saturday, invoking the Foreign Trade (Development & Regulation) Act, 1992, and the current Foreign Trade Policy 2023 to enforce the prohibition.

Live Updates | Indo-Pak Tensions: Indian Envoy Slams Irish Times Editorial On Pahalgam Attack

Indian Ambassador to Ireland, Akhilesh Mishra, issued a strong rebuttal to an editorial published by The Irish Times on the recent terrorist attack in Pahalgam, accusing the newspaper of downplaying the brutality of the assault and instead offering implicit support to the perpetrators.

In a post shared on X (formerly Twitter), Mishra condemned the editorial for failing to unequivocally denounce the terror attack, which left 26 civilians dead. He expressed disappointment over the publication's criticism of Prime Minister Narendra Modi, stating that it attempted to equate India with Pakistan while ignoring the victims and the cross-border nature of the terrorism involved.

Live Updates | Indo-Pak Tensions: Water Flow Drops In Akhnoor Amid Indus Treaty Freeze

As tensions between India and Pakistan continue to escalate, residents of Akhnoor in Jammu and Kashmir have reported a noticeable decline in water flow in the region. Locals attribute the change to the Indian government's recent move to halt water under the Indus Waters Treaty.

Speaking to reporters, a local resident remarked, "The water flow has reduced significantly; this is the first time this has happened. It will be a big shock to Pakistan. The decision by Prime Minister Modi to stop the water is a very good decision."
